For those not familiar with the Tokico D-Spec Series, here is a description. D-Spec (damping specific) is a new extra-wide range adjustable damping system from Tokico. The extra-wide range makes it possible to use D-Spec for street, auto cross, drag racing or even road racing. The D-Spec shocks & struts allow you to adjust rebound and compression simultaneously. Between hard and soft settings, the D-Spec shocks & struts are infinitely adjustable. The D-Spec shocks will give your Mustang the performance adjustability Mustang owners have long been waiting for you. These shocks will allow you to be road racing one minute, then going on a long road trip the next minute, fine tuning your suspension to that specific need. The capability of the D-Spec adjustable shock to be such a multi-use product, results from a sophisticated piston and valving design, combined with a unique variable-aperture bypass controlled by an adjustable slide valve. D-Spec shocks and struts are sold in sets of four. Each set includes a manual giving pointers on how to adjust the D-Spec as well as various suspension tuning tips. |
